The Mind-Gut Connection: Conversation Within Our Bodies | UCLAMDCHAT Webinars
UCLA gastroenterologist Emeran Mayer, MD, PhD, provides an overview of current science that shows the biological link between our brain and digestive systems and tips on how “to listen to your gut” and interpret the signals your body is sending you. Learn more at ➨ http://gastro.ucla.edu/
